WebCampus Oriented Problem Solving, or COPS, is a derivation of two law enforcement strategies: Community Oriented Policing (COP) and Problem Oriented Policing (POP). It is designed to focus our efforts in the most efficient and effective manner to deal with root causes of crime problems on campus. Webprimarily reactive, incident-driven model of policing with one that required police to proactively identify underlying problems that could be targeted to alleviate crime at its roots. He termed this new approach “problem-oriented policing” (POP). Using this approach, police manage a range of problems in the community

WebAbstract. Current police practice is primarily incident-driven, which aims at resolving individual incidents rather than groups of incidents or problems.
